无代码AI:利用Firebase数据库生成PDF/HTML
目录
📋 引言
📋 步骤一:准备工作
- 📝 设置数据库
- 📝 了解HTML
- 📝 使用AI生成HTML
📋 步骤二:构建后端
📋 步骤三:数据处理与渲染
📋 步骤四:测试与部署
📋 总结与展望
引言
在本文中,我们将探讨如何从数据库中提取数据,并将其转换为PDF格式。我们将介绍使用HTML渲染数据并将其转换为PDF的两个步骤。不用担心,即使您对HTML没有太多经验或不了解HTML是什么,因为我们将利用AI来帮助我们生成所需的HTML。
步骤一:准备工作
📝 设置数据库
我们将从一个Firestore集合中提取数据,并使用该数据进行后续的操作。
📝 了解HTML
HTML是一种用于创建网页的标记语言,我们将使用它来呈现我们从数据库中提取的数据。
📝 使用AI生成HTML
借助AI的力量,我们可以轻松地生成HTML代码,而无需手动编写。
步骤二:构建后端
🚀 使用BuildShip
BuildShip是一个低代码后端构建工具,让您可以轻松构建各种应用程序。
🚀 使用现有模板
利用现有模板,可以节省大量时间,快速启动您的下一个项目。
🚀 创建API触发器
通过创建API触发器,我们可以在特定事件发生时执行工作流程。
步骤三:数据处理与渲染
🔄 获取数据
使用Firestore集合查询,我们可以从数据库中检索所需的数据。
🔄 渲染HTML
利用AI生成的HTML代码,我们可以将数据呈现为漂亮的HTML表格。
🔄 生成PDF
通过将HTML转换为PDF,我们可以创建可打印和分享的文档。
步骤四:测试与部署
✅ 测试工作流程
在部署应用程序之前,确保测试工作流程的正确性。
✅ 部署应用程序
一旦测试通过,我们就可以部署应用程序,并开始使用它来处理数据并生成PDF。
总结与展望
通过利用BuildShip和AI技术,我们可以轻松地从数据库中提取数据,并将其转换为PDF格式。未来,我们可以进一步扩展这个应用程序,以满足不断增长的需求。
亮点
- 使用低代码工具轻松构建后端
- 利用AI生成HTML和PDF
- 快速测试和部署工作流程
常见问题解答
问题:BuildShip适用于哪些类型的应用程序?
答案:BuildShip适用于各种类型的应用程序,包括API、定时任务、AI后端等。
问题:我需要多少编程经验才能使用BuildShip?
答案:BuildShip设计简单易用,即使没有编程经验也可以轻松上手。
问题:能否自定义HTML和PDF的样式?
答案:是的,您可以通过编辑生成的HTML代码来自定义样式,以满足特定需求。